      Hi everyone ! I wanted to ask how often does your oncologist order imaging tests ?

      I am stage IV and I had a scheduled imaging test at 4 months after keytruda treatment. But my extraordinary luck strikes again and 3 days before I get a notice that I am a close contact of a covid patient. Fast forward 10 days later, I get a pcr and it’s positive, which means another 14 days of isolation. Now the next available appointment is 5.5 months after starting immunotherapy.

      Is it too late to have a test 5.5 months later ? Gow often do other oncologists order them ?

      Thank you in advance and I wish everyone good health !!

          I think 4 months is normal. Another 1.5 months, from my understanding, is not usually going to be meaningful as a potential delay to return to treatment.

          Still, you don’t want these things to happen.

          Most important is to ensure against another set-back. US Insurance authorization can expire unnoticed by the provider, until day of service and it’s expired, for example. Be loud with the offices setting this up/confirming.

            I was scheduled for a PET scan in August 2021. Because I was exposed to a person who tested positive for covid, my PET scan was postponed for 2 weeks. It showed that I was still NED.

            I now normally have PET scans every 6 months. I would have had a PET scan in early March, but I will be traveling in March and April. So, my next PET scan will be in early May. That will be 8 months between PET scans.

                Hi, I was on Keytruda for stage 4, and my scans were at 5 months, 10 months , and 17 months. NED since the 10 month mark.
